8,726,048 (eight million seven hundred twenty-six thousand forty-eight) is an even 7-digit number. It is a composite number with 24 divisors, and factors as 2⁵ × 389 × 701.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x852620.

Goldbach decomposition

Goldbach's conjecture says every even integer greater than 2 is the sum of two primes. For 8726048, here are decompositions:

  • 31 + 8726017 = 8726048
  • 61 + 8725987 = 8726048
  • 349 + 8725699 = 8726048
  • 367 + 8725681 = 8726048
  • 379 + 8725669 = 8726048
  • 421 + 8725627 = 8726048
  • 439 + 8725609 = 8726048
  • 619 + 8725429 = 8726048

Showing the first eight; more decompositions exist.
